Output 298661601982fe1418ff2f3c19ba288f2ea58bd7bcf4e7aa9560e6207d927965:0

value
17726094
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0fd33f7ac25b1beca086fe008ca75fa085ef30e3 OP_EQUAL
address
338h8BpE9WACviEi8KimShCRrHEpRbSYr5
transaction
298661601982fe1418ff2f3c19ba288f2ea58bd7bcf4e7aa9560e6207d927965
confirmations
424640
spent
true